Connex Developer

Job Summary
The Connex Developer at Synechron is responsible for designing, building, and supporting Connex-based payment solutions that underpin critical transaction processing systems. The role ensures that technology solutions are robust, compliant, and scalable, contributing to the organization’s security, availability, and business objectives in the rapidly evolving financial technology sector.

Software Requirements

  • Required

    • Proficiency in TAL/pTAL and TACL programming languages (minimum 7-10 years hands-on development experience).

    • Strong experience in COBOL for high-volume, transaction-based applications.

    • Extensive familiarity with Guardian OS and Pathways for HPE Nonstop systems.

    • Advanced knowledge and practical experience with SQL/MX and Enscribe databases, including query optimization and data modeling.

    • In-depth understanding of Connex system architecture (AP, TH, PI, SDX) and component interactions.

    • Applied experience with AS2805 and ISO messaging standards in payment environments.

    • Thorough understanding of VISA, MasterCard, and EFTPOS scheme regulations and procedures.

    • Demonstrated use of MasterCard, VISA, and FINSIM simulators for testing and validation.
